Root Cause

Rack awareness allocation filtering prevents primary shard allocation because no node in the required rack has enough disk space or is available.

Workarounds

  1. 90% success Temporarily disable rack awareness allocation filtering: PUT _cluster/settings { "transient": { "cluster.routing.allocation.awareness.attributes": "" } } then re-enable after shards allocate

  2. 95% success Add a node in the required rack and ensure it has sufficient disk space, then use the cluster rebalance API: POST _cluster/reroute?retry_failed=true

Dead Ends

Common approaches that don't work:

  1. 65% fail

    The issue is not overall disk space but the specific rack's node availability; increasing space on nodes in other racks does not satisfy the allocation filter

  2. 80% fail

    Re-creating the index with fewer shards does not address the rack awareness constraint; the new primary shards will still fail to allocate if the same rack is unavailable
